Avaya Virtual Services Platform 9000 Will Increase Efficiencies While Reducing Operational Costs for One of Kingdom's Leading Consultancy Firms, ZFP
Saudi Arabia's Zuhair Fayez Partnership (ZFP) has opted for Avaya to simplify its network infrastructure operations for 3000 staff as it moves to a virtualized environment
ZFP's Avaya network is set to increase business performance by 12 percent while reducing operational and maintenance costs
Avaya partner BMC will install the Avaya Virtual Services Platform 9000 to boost application responsiveness and deliver carrier-class reliability for ZFP
JEDDAH, KINGDOM OF SAUDI ARABIA, May 05, 2011: Zuhair Fayez Partnership (ZFP), one of Saudi Arabia's most successful consultancy firms specializing in Architecture, Engineering & Information Systems, is set to deploy Avaya's Virtual Service Platform (VSP) 9000 to deliver high-performance and high-availability Ethernet switching as the company moves toward a next-generation virtualized data center environment. Aimed at simplifying ZFP's network infrastructure operations, the Avaya deployment, which will be managed by platinum-level partner BMC, is anticipated to deliver significant operational and maintenance savings as well as a measurable increase in ZFP's business performance.
Serving 3000 users at five main branches and 20 remote sites, ZFP's Avaya infrastructure will enable the company to provide virtual services in a cloud-based environment and maximize the efficiency of its existing IT resources. The Avaya VSP 9000, a key element of Avaya's Virtual Enterprise Network Architecture (VENA) data networking strategy, will support ZFP users that require round-the-clock access to key applications. The Avaya solution, to be deployed by partner BMC, will reduce power consumption, alleviate data center complexity and deliver ultra-reliable system uptime. It will also help address ZFP's future needs with support for the emerging 40 and 100 Gigabit Ethernet standards.
